An exciting opportunity has arisen for a Payroll Administrator to work as part of a small payroll support and HR Administration team responsible for processing a variety of personal administration, payroll and time related transactions ensuring accurate data records. This is a great opportunity to be part of a global aerospace company.
The jobholder will provide support as needed to the Belfast based front line payroll and time colleagues and the Belfast HR team.
Key Accountabilities:- Process payroll related transactions from a monthly payroll input sheet into SAP Payroll.
- Process all different forms of statutory absence within SAP and Workday.
- Maintain an e-pay system ensuring that payslips are uploaded in a timely manner each month.
- Act as an HR Analyst validating data within the Workday HCM system for new hires and other specific business processes.
- Process new employee records in SAP.
- Process terminations in both Workday and SAP.
- Carry out validation checks on the data uploaded via LSMW prior to payroll running.

The jobholder will have experience within a payroll environment, with particular focus on payroll data input and handling payroll queries along with experience of a computerised payroll system - SAP would be preferable. Experience of an HCM system - Workday would be preferable along with experience of using Google Applications.
